basically I'm trying to do web-sockets in webapi
in a self-host manner.
Here's an example:
class SomeController : ApiController
{
public HttpResponseMessage SomeAction()
{
if (HttpContext.Current.IsWebSocketRequest)
{
HttpContext.Current.AcceptWebSocketRequest(new SomeSocketHandler());
return Request.CreateResponse(HttpStatusCode.SwitchingProtocols);
}
else
{
return Request.CreateResponse(HttpStatusCode.BadRequest);
}
}
}
The problem is that HttpContext.Current
is always null.
It only exists when hosting through IIS.
My question is how can I do self-hosted web sockets using webapi
if I can't get the current context.
